3011 Building of ships and floating structures

This class includes the building of ships, except vessels for sports or recreation, and the construction of floating structures: This class includes: - building of commercial vessels: • passenger vessels, ferry boats, cargo ships, tankers, tugs etc. - building of warships - building of fishing boats and fish-processing factory vessels This class excludes: - manufacture of parts of vessels, other than major hull assemblies: • manufacture of sails, see 13.92 • manufacture of ships' propellers, see 25.99 • manufacture of iron or steel anchors, see 25.99 • manufacture of marine engines, see 28.11 - manufacture of navigational instruments, see 26.51 - manufacture of lighting equipment for ships, see 27.40 - manufacture of amphibious motor vehicles, see 29.10 - manufacture of inflatable boats or rafts for recreation, see 30.12 - specialised repair and maintenance of ships and floating structures, see 33.15 - ship-breaking, see 38.31 - interior installation of boats, see 43.3

What does NIC 2008 3011 include?
3011 Building of ships and floating structures contains 5 direct subcategories: 30111 Building of commercial vessels: passenger vessels, ferry-boats, cargo ships, tankers, tugs, hovercraft (except recreation-type hovercraft) etc.; 30112 Building of warships and scientific investigation ships etc.; 30113 Building of fishing boats and fish-processing factory vessels; 30114 Construction of floating or submersible drilling platforms; 30115 Construction of floating structures ( floating docks, pontoons, coffer-dams, floating landing stages, buoys, floating tanks, barges, lighters, floating cranes, non-recreational inflatable rafts etc.).
